Abstract

Color deviations of images are analyzed using a sensor. The received image sensor signal is analyzed pixel by pixel. An image sensor signal is produced for each color channel from a plurality of color channels. An image sensor signal from a first channel, and one from a second channel, are combined. An output signal of a first color contrast channel is generated. Now an image sensor signal from a third channel is combined with the ones from the first and second image sensors. An output signal of a second color contrast channel is generated. The outputs of these color contrast channels are classified.
